Summary

Tennessee Titans right tackle J.C. Latham will come off the Physically Unable to Perform (PUP) list, as announced by head coach Robert Saleh on July 30, 2026. Latham was placed on the PUP list due to a strained pectoral muscle. Prior to that, he had an active rookie season in 2024, playing every offensive snap in all 17 games. Latham's return to practice ahead of training camp comes after safety Amani Hooker was also activated from the PUP list. The Titans are preparing for a full training camp next week as Latham continues adjusting back to his preferred right tackle position.
